Brief description of expertise :

Sakarya University has been working on producing graphene oxide and graphene to develop graphene-based electrode materials for electrochemical energy storage applications. Recently, the research fields have been extended to the exfoliation of other 2D materials, such as MoS2 and 2D Ti3C2. The research group has been involved in international and national projects funded by Era-Net, EIG-Japan Concert, FP7, Horizon Europe, and TUBITAK since 2010. As a result, the research group has excellent expertise in producing 2D materials and carrying out their physical characterization. Our research group can take responsibility for exfoliating 2D materials and material characterization for the possible project partnership.

Brief description of expertise :

We are interested in understanding the neuromodulatory role of hypothalamic systems, such as oxytocin (OXT) and vasopressin (AVP) in regulating synaptic transmission, plasticity and behavior. We employ state-of-the-art techniques such as:

Optogenetics and electrophysiological recordings
In vivo molecular and genetic manipulations
Behavioral assays (social behavior, detection of social odors, sociability, etc,...)
3D Light Sheet imaging and iDisco for circuit reconstruction

We carry out several research lines:

1. Analyzing the molecular mechanisms and dynamics of OXT-containing vesicles
2. Understanding the development and specification of OXT and AVP systems
3. Studying the neuromodulatory role of OXT in synaptic transmission and plasticity
4. Exploring the function of OXT release in social behavior
5. Describing the properties of hypothalmic aging and degeneration
